I've had problems before with Naim app playlists becoming corrupted so they won't play any more. I'm not aware of any way to back them up - this does seem like a bit of an oversight. If you have more than one iOS or Android device, you can manually save a playlist from one device on another, which might serve as a half-arsed backup in the absence of any better solution.

What I now do, which I think is a much better solution, is to create and manage playlists on my NAS/UPnP server. These can be viewed and played on the UPnP input on the Naim app, but are not stored on it. They are also backed up as part of the NAS backup. My NAS is actually a Naim Unitiserve, but I'm fairly sure other NAS's allow you to do this.

Playlist created on the Naim App on an iOS device can be saved or added via iTunes.  Connect device to iTunes and select the device then look at apps and select Naim. Playlists are displayed on the right where you can select and save etc.

Playlist created can be saved to file via iTunes to be restored later if required, or transferred between devices.
